Attached image screenshot
Mozilla/5.0 (Android; Linux armv71; rv2.0b8pre) Gecko/20101129 Firefox/4.0b8pre Fennec/4.0b3pre

1. close the hardware keyboard
2. place the device in portrait mode
3. open 3 tabs
4. in one of the tabs, go to about:config
5. click in the search field and type

Expected: the tab side panel does not open
Actual: the tab side panel opens part way

Note: 
1. Android Only
based on bug 614091 and 613485, this could be a dup of 613485?
I have notices a similar behavior on
Build ID:  Mozilla /5.0 (Android;Linux armv7l;rv:2.0b9pre) Gecko/20110104 Firefox/4.0b9pre Fennec /4.0b4pre

Devices: Motorola Droid 2(android 2.2), Samsung S Galaxy Captivate (android 2.1 update 1)

Steps to reproduce: 

1. Browse to http://mozilla.org
2. Bring up the “Find in Page” toolbar and perform a search for “mozilla”

Actual result: Bringing up the “Find In Page” toolbar makes the VKB pops up (which is intended) but also pans the screen to the right (the tab control appears)

Expected result: The panning should not occur.

Note: It is mandatory to place the device in portrait mode and to have 3 or more tabs opened in background.
